Queries that previously scanned the unified events table must now include a month-bounded predicate, or the planner will touch every partition and trip the runtime guard. Verify your migration hooks create indexes per partition, not globally. Run the bundled partition smoke suite and confirm zero cross-month writes. When the suite passes, record the token emitted at the end of the run below.

session token of kahag-bawip = htk6_729d08

# Backfill Scheduler: Approval Process

Welcome aboard. The Nightjar scheduler runs nightly data backfills against the warehouse, and every new backfill job must be approved before it lands in the rotation. Approval covers three things: the job's resource budget, its idempotency guarantees, and its blackout-window compliance. As a contractor, you cannot self-approve; submit the request form attached to this page and wait for explicit sign-off. The single approver authorized to grant backfill approvals is:

account owner for hahig-fahag: Pelael Istax Novys

**Key Ceremony Checklist — Item 7: Bucketeer assignment service**

Verify two custodians present. Confirm the Bucketeer A/B assignment service is in maintenance mode and assignment writes are paused. Export the current hashing salt to the offline archive. Generate the new signing key on the air-gapped box; never on a networked host. Validate deterministic assignment against the golden fixture set before resuming traffic. If the sealed escrow vault must be opened to retrieve the old key, unseal it with the passphrase recorded below.

recovery phrase for fahof-fawip: casael-fenael-wenix

Thumbnail queue (Snapperbin) — if previews stop showing up, first check the worker pool in the Quillford cluster. Nine times out of ten a worker is stuck on a corrupt upload and the queue just backs up behind it. Drain the stuck job, bump the pool, and watch the lag metric fall. Don't requeue everything blindly; that doubles the load. If you need to cross-reference with the deploy that introduced the behavior, the relevant token follows.

pipeline stamp: htk14_40eecfa1a6c1a3